The silica removal by post-treatment of activated carbon derived from rice husk has been conducted. Effect of post-treatment was observed by measuring the change of pore properties of carbon materials.... Activated carbon prepared by steam activation has total surface area 285.5 m^2/g. After post-treatment, the total surface area of activated carbon is increased to 1170.9 m^2/g. From the Scanning Electron Microscope (SEM) images, it is found that the activated carbon derives from rice husk has non-uniform carbon frame shape and this frame was broken after post-treatment.続きを見る
